Medes

The Medes, inhabitants of the ancient country of Medea, are named once, in Isaiah’s prophecy against Babylon as quoted by Nephi (2 Nephi 23:1). The Lord declares that he will “stir up the Medes” against Babylon, a people “which shall not regard silver and gold, nor shall they delight in it” (2 Nephi 23:17). The chapter foretells Babylon’s overthrow, like that of Sodom and Gomorrah (2 Nephi 23:19). The Medes later joined with Persia to form the Medo-Persian empire of the ancient Near East.
